Woman shot at gender reveal party not actually pregnant, police say

A woman did not lose her unborn child during a shooting at a gender reveal party because she wasn't pregnant, police said.

Cheyanne Willis threw a gender reveal party, but was not pregnant, Ohio police told WCPO-TV.

On July 8, Willis and others gathered at an Ohio home where she was going to announce the gender of her baby. Police said they believe two gunmen entered through the front door and fired 14 rounds while attendants were watching a movie, WCPO-TV reported.

One person was killed and another eight injured, including three children. A dog was also injured.

"From the very beginning of this investigation, we have met significant resistance that is uncommon from victims of crime wanting a resolution," a news release from police Chief Mark Denney said.

Willis told WCPO-TV that she lost her pregnancy after she was shot in the leg.

Denney said he wasn't trying to embarrass anyone by revealing the fake pregnancy, but wanted to illustrate the difficulties the police department has been facing.

"The Colerain Police Department will not comment further on any other misleading information, other than to say we wish our time had been spent on true leads that would help us remove these dangerous criminals from the streets," Denney said.

So far, no one has been arrested.
